Tag Heuer Carrera: How do you like it?

 
 By: amanico : February 1st, 2023-10:12
Green? From 2021, 500 pieces: Red, from 2022, 600 pieces: 160th Anniversary, Silver, 2020, 1860 pieces: 160th Annivrsary " Montreal ", 2020, 1000 pieces And the last one, the 60th anniversary, 600 pieces, " Panda ", from 2023: All have the same movement a...
